Every GI Joe fan should know Duke is outranked by several Joes.

The reason I say that is that it's been on Duke filecards as long as I can remember that Duke wants to be where the action is, and constantly turns down promotions. That's why many Joes follow him despite outranking him, because they have the utmost respect for him, and know he wouldn't ask them to do anything he wouldn't do himself. That part of Duke's character should be in any live action adaptation.

Also, my thoughts on Cobra Commander: They have to use his comics origin. It's just too perfect not to use. For those unfamiliar with it, he started out as a pennyless used car salesman who had a mental breakdown after his older brother, Dan, died in a car crash. Years before, his brother had lost all of his money due to the ruling of a particularly incompitant and corrupt judge who deemed an accident that burned down the Veteran's hospital he ran to be insurance fraud. Dan sank into depression and became an alchoholic, resulting in the crash. He tracked down the surviving member of the family that was killed in the same crash as his brother, a mentally disturbed soldier who would later be known only by the code name Snake Eyes. Blaming the deaths of their families on the corruption and flaws of "the system," the two became vigilantes, going from city to city, state to stae, enacting their own brand of justice. When Cobra Commander tried to kill the aformentioned judge for revenge, Snake Eyes left, feeling that his partner was genuinely insane and that he (Snake Eyes) needed to find a different path. After a failed atempt to kill his former friend while he was studying in a buddhist temple in Japan, Cobra Commander retired from his vigilante crusade and settles down. After his wife gave birth, she learned of her husband's past. Fearing that she would take their son away, he kidnapped the child and dissapeared. He traveled the country, gaining money through a series of pyramid schemes and forming a cult/polliical movement of people who shared his veiws on government and corperate America. This group would eventually grow into the terrorist organization known as Cobra. He made his base of operations a small, financially struggling mid western town called Springfeild. He was able to use his wealth and manpower to get Cobra agents possitions in the local government and transform the town into a gated community and terrorist training camp.


This is, I think, the best version of the character, having a great deal of depth. Much better than that weird "Cobra-La" crap from the cartoon.
